I feel bad for Harry. That vertical, not good.

Vertical stats are weird though. Sure, that's even a bit lower than Tyler Hansbrough and Patty Mills. But it's higher than Kawhi Leonard, Trevor Ariza, Josh McRoberts, Hassan Whiteside, Luol Deng, Clint Capela, Chandler Parsons, and DeAndre Jordan.

In Harry's particular case, though, things like this are being looked at closely for signs of ongoing physical issues. What made Harry elite was his explosiveness, athleticism, quickness. Without those things, it's difficult to justify burning a first round pick on him, let alone a lottery spot.
